Word to the wise...
New hire attrition is unusually high for SKW right now. If you are a poolie and haven't flown much recently, better get some currency, at least in a sim, before class.
If you don't have turbine or 121 experience, be prepared to get your full game on. Learn flows cold in ground school...if you have to learn them in the sim, you are painting a big red target on your back.
